I understand that the Nano is currently limited to 1500 byte frames.
A product we are designing would benefit from use of the Nano instead of the GigaStax Rugged but we require jumbo frame capability. Is there a way to enable that?

The latest hardware revision of GigaBlox Nano (revision B, BB-GGN-B-1) added a footprint for an EEPROM to be added to the board. This EEPROM can then be loaded with firmware to try to enable jumbo frames on the main ethernet switch.
We’ll test this in the lab and, if we can get it working, will figure out how best to release this.
